Ordinals
beta
Sat 1009795083660164
decimal
33951.766283660164
percentile
2.019590167320328%
name
mhzxzfpipsqf
cycle
0
epoch
2
block
33951
offset
766283660164
timestamp
2024-01-05 04:50:42 UTC
rarity
common
prev
next